Ignition Platform - 7.8.5-beta1 ========================================================================================== Designer Fixed - Tag History bindings no longer have Calculations as return option in dropdown. Fixed - Rollback dialog now sorts better. Fixed - The Popup Calendar component now closes after a date selection when the Ok button is disabled. Fixed - Fixed issue where copying/pasting custom properties could link the property values together SQLTags Fixed - Error while exporting dataset tags with a color columns Fixed - Slow scan class executions can cause execution queue to stack, resulting in unexpected executions if the delay is removed. Fixed - Editor to "persist value between edits" on expression and query tags was not correctly initializing its value from the tag. Fixed - Increased the maximum number of characters allowed for string values in TagPropertyRecord to 200 million. Fixed - Potential deadlock in expression tag that uses polling function, when referenced from a different expression function executed by scan class. Installer Fixed - Fixed issues with starting up a Gateway in Turkish locale. Gateway Fixed - Errors modifying Tag UDTs after upgrading a system from before 7.5 directly to 7.8.2 or later. Fixed - AD/Database Hybrid user source no longer throws NPE if roles query is not specified. Fixed - Fixed property name for limit syntax in DB Translator configuration. Fixed - The self-signed SSL certificate for the Gateway is no longer expired. The certificate is now automatically generated for every new build, and expires 10 years after the build date. Gateway Network Added Functionality - Added a Gateway Network Diagnostics page which calls a service on a remote Gateway and reports the time to receive a result. Useful for troubleshooting service timeouts across the Gateway Network. Gateway Web Interface Fixed - Fixed link for MySQL extra connection properties Alarming Fixed - System/Gateway/SessionCount tag datatype incorrectly set to string, causes alarms on tag to not work. Fixed - Legacy alert storage occurs on the same thread as tag execution, causing performance issue on startup, where many alerts may be generated. Fixed - An alarm set to use an active delay along with a binding on enabled can enter a state where an active transition will be missed. Client Fixed - Native Client Launcher now works with characters outside of 8-bit ASCII in the file path. Native Client Launchers Fixed - Native launchers would use incorrect redundant backup Gateway address when used to launch against multiple redundant pairs. Scripting Fixed - Message Handler script editors in the Designer no longer show offset line numbers. SQLBridge - 7.8.5-beta1 ========================================================================================== Misc Fixed - Key/Value pair update mode on transaction group with "insert missing value" option can fail on linux databases due to incorrect use of the column quote character. Fixed - XML export does not work for groups with Key/Value binding in the table settings. Vision - 8.8.5-beta1 ========================================================================================== Components Fixed - The Dropdown List component now gains focus when editable. Fixed - Tag Browse Tree fires property change twice for selected path Fixed - Shape components now serialize custom functions on project save/open. Added Functionality - The time spinners no longer close the Popup Calendar component on value change when the Ok button is disabled. Designer Fixed - No longer throwing a NotSerializableException on the copy/paste of a Tag History binding in the Designer. Fixed - Tag Change Scripts tag paths are case sensitive. OPC-UA - 3.8.5-beta1 ========================================================================================== Ignition Integration Fixed - Fixed NullPointerException when receiving a null timestamp value in the exposed tags driver. Client Fixed - Implemented 'Backup Host Override' setting to allow gateways in the redundant backup role to specify an OPC-UA host override. SFC - 2.8.5-beta1 ========================================================================================== Designer Fixed - SFC nodes with invalid names are no longer saved. Engine Fixed - Made chart.abortCause accessible from onAbort scripts in SFCs. Fixed - Error using user defined objects in SFC chart scope (stack overflow when viewing status) Tag Historian - 1.8.5-beta1 ========================================================================================== Storage Fixed - Cast exception attempting to store tag history on analog mode, floating point array tag Querying Fixed - Tag history aggregation functions results are tied to tag data type, values that should be doubles are returned as integers for integer tags (such as Percentage Good) Added Functionality - SimpleTagProvider API now allows configuring additional properties on tags. GEM/SECS - null ========================================================================================== GEM/SECS Added Functionality - Substantial overhaul of the module removes the new messages table and realtimemessages tables. See the user manual for changes to the system.secsgem.sendRequest() and getResponse() functions. Alarm Notification - 3.8.5-beta1 ========================================================================================== Alarm Designer Fixed - Auto and Unused ack modes, and system ack'd events, don't behave consistently in the alarm journal, and in the alarm journal query Enterprise Administration - 1.8.5-beta1 ========================================================================================== EAM Fixed - EAM Agent Events are marked as "initial events" on first occurence, blocking notification through pipelines with default gateway settings. Should not be marked this way, because they are actual observed events, not the "inital" state. Fixed - EAM tasks would time out if the task took longer than 60 seconds to run. The task timeout is now set to 60 minutes. Fixed - Gateway Status page could not be immediately opened if the EAM controller could not be reached over the Gateway Network. Fixed - After Gateway Network connection loss and reconnection, metro service timeouts would appear in the console every minute until the connection is manually reset. Fixed - EAM Agent Setup wizard would not list a server as a selectable controller if it was on the other side of a proxy Gateway Network connection. Reporting - 3.8.5-beta1 ========================================================================================== Components Fixed - Report Viewer component now saves as HTML correctly. Fixed - Fixed NPE in Designer when changing the Style property of a simple table. Report Designer Fixed - Line shape now hides height and width because they are not intuitive. Fixed - Data panel now warns when using 'Report' for a data source or parameter name. Fixed - Improved the way reports handle fonts where not all styles are installed. Fixed - Table group shows correct sorting options after save. Fixed - Reports now listen for project rollbacks Fixed - Changes in bar chart properties now reflected in config panel. DNP3 - 1.8.5-beta1 ========================================================================================== Driver Fixed - Now using the default outstation conformance level if an exception occurs during the level read on startup. Fixed - The Aliased Points Map record has been expanded to accommodate 16mb of data. Fixed - Fixed "Fragment timer expired" error from appearing when subscribing to tags